What are the steps to making this Creamy Vegan Lentil Soup?

Start with brown lentils.  Easy to find, they are the perfect texture and flavor for this recipe.  Measure into a colander and rinse well.

overhead shot of dried brown lentils in a colander

Add rinsed lentils to medium soup pot.  Mince onion, chop carrots, and break cauliflower into large bite-sized pieces and add to soup pot also.

overhead shot of brown lentils, chopped carrots, cauliflower, and diced onion in a med sized silver soup pot

  • Plenty of minced garlic is a must here, so don't skimp!
  • Ground cumin - ya'll know it's good!
  • That pink stuff is Himalayan Salt, but any sea salt will do!
  • That brown blob in the bottom corner of the photo below is what we need to talk about.  It's Superior Taste, Better than Bouillion Vegetable Base.  If you have never tried this stuff, it's a must.  Just read the reviews on Amazon and you'll know I speak the truth!!  It's available in most grocery stores and I highly recommend it!!

overhead shot of minced garlic and seasonings for lentil soup in 4 small clear bowls

Add water, garlic, and seasonings to the pot.

overhead shot of seasonings added to lentil soup pot

Stir to mix and place over medium heat.  Bring to a boil and then reduce heat to maintain a simmer with pot lid on for approx 30 minutes or until lentils are soft.

overhead shot of ingredients for lentil soup mixed into soup pot

Once the lentils are soft, add the frozen green peas, and can of coconut milk.  Let peas cook for another 5 minutes or so.

side overhead closeup of green frozen peas being added to lentil soup

Cooking tip:

Definitely go with canned coconut milk here as opposed to the more watery version in larger containers.  The rich creaminess of canned coconut milk makes this recipe sumptuous!

overhead shot of canned coconut milk being poured into lentil soup

Taste and add more salt as desired.

Quick and Creamy Curried Lentil Stew (Vegan)

Simple but hearty Vegan Lentil Soup made creamy by coconut milk and flavorful with garlic, onion, and a few yummy spices!!  An all-round favorite!
5 from 8 votes
Print recipe Leave a comment
Course: Main Course, Soup
Cuisine: American, Indian
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 35 minutes
Total Time: 40 minutes
Servings: 6
Calories: 370kcal

Ingredients

  • 1 ½ C. Brown Lentils
  • ½ C. Chopped Onion
  • 4 cloves Minced Garlic
  • ½ C. Sliced Carrots
  • 2 C. Cauliflower pieces, bite-size is fine
  • 2 Tbsp. Superior Taste Better than bullion Vegetable base, heaping
  • 1 tsp. Sea Salt
  • 1 ½ tsp. Cumin
  • 4 C. Water

Add-ins for last 5-10 minutes of cook time:

  • 1 14 oz. can Coconut Milk
  • ½ C. Green Peas

Instructions

  • Place everything except for the peas and coconut milk into medium sized soup pot.
  • Bring to a boil uncovered.
  • Once boiling, cover and reduce heat to simmer for 30 minutes or until lentils are done.
  • Add the frozen peas and coconut milk and cook for approximately another 5 minutes.  
  • Add more salt to taste.  Serve warm!

Notes

Definitely go with canned coconut milk as opposed to the more watery version in larger containers.  The rich creaminess of canned coconut milk is perfect for this recipe.
